What is Reason Adapted?

Reason Adapted is a slimmed-down version of Reason, Propellerhead Software's award-winning music production instrument. Although Reason Adapted may not be quite as powerful as its heavyweight champion bigger brother, it's still a fierce fighter that packs a powerful punch! Reason Adapted is distributed as a part of various software bundles and since Reason Adapted is custom made for our partners, the contents of the program will vary with each separate version.

Shapeshifter

Depending on what version of Reason Adapted you have, the quantity and number of devices will vary. However, no matter which version of Reason Adapted you have, you can be sure that all the devices in it function just the way they do in the full version of Reason. The cool cables on the back of the rack allow for the creative and flexible patching that has helped build Reasons reputation as a software standalone music station that is harder than hardware. Reason Adapted even supports ReWire for seamless integration with other sequencing software.
